THA Kinematics and Sound for Subjects Implanted Using Various Surgical Approaches
Completed
Conditions studied: Hip Injuries
In brief
In a previous study conducted within the Center for Musculoskeletal Research (CMR) on Total Hip Arthroplasties (THA), it was determined that the investigators could simultaneously capture in vivo sound and motion of the femoral head within the acetabular cup during weight-bearing activities for subjects implanted with either a metal-on-polyethylene (MOP), metal-on-metal (MOM) or ceramic-on-ceramic (COC) THA. This was the first study to apply sound analysis as an impulse excitation technique for testing hip conditions and for measuring femoral head sliding in the acetabular component of human hip joints by acoustic means. Unfortunately, no studies have been conducted to compare the in vivo kinematics and sound for subjects implanted using various surgical approaches. It could be hypothesized that subjects having various surgical approaches could lead to an increase or reduction of in vivo hip separation. Therefore, the objective of this study is to analyze a total of 30 subjects implanted with either an anterior (10 patients), anterior-lateral (10 patients), or posterior-lateral (10 patients) surgical approach to determine if any of these surgical approaches leads to less or more in vivo hip separation. All subjects will be analyzed under in vivo weight-bearing conditions using video fluoroscopy to determine in vivo motion.

Who can join
Age: 40 and older, up to 85. Sex: any. Healthy volunteers: not accepted.
You may qualify if…
- Post-operative clinical evaluation judged successful using Harris Hip Scoring (HHS) system (HHS>90)
- Body weight less than 270 lbs
- No evidence of post-operative hip subluxation or dislocation
- Do not walk with detectable limp
- Be able to actively abduct their operated hip against gravity without difficulty
- Must be willing to sign Informed Consent and Health Insurance Portability and Accountability (HIPAA) forms
You may not qualify if…
- Pregnant, lactating or females not using reliable form of birth control
- Patients that do not meet study requirements
- Patients unwilling to sign Informed Consent or HIPAA forms
